首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

模板参数作为朋友

模板参数是一种在编程中使用的概念,它允许在编写代码时将类型或值作为参数传递给模板。模板参数可以用于定义通用的代码,以便在不同的情况下重复使用。

模板参数可以分为两种类型:类型参数和非类型参数。

  1. 类型参数:类型参数允许在模板中使用不同的数据类型。通过使用类型参数,可以编写通用的代码,适用于多种数据类型。例如,可以创建一个通用的排序函数,可以用于排序整数、浮点数或字符串等不同类型的数据。
  2. 非类型参数:非类型参数允许在模板中使用常量值作为参数。这些常量值在编译时就确定,并且不能修改。非类型参数可以是整数、枚举、指针或引用等类型。例如,可以创建一个数组类模板,其中数组的大小是作为非类型参数传递的。

模板参数的优势在于可以提高代码的重用性和灵活性。通过使用模板参数,可以编写通用的代码,适用于不同的数据类型和常量值。这样可以减少代码的重复编写,并且可以在不同的场景下灵活地使用。

在云计算领域,模板参数可以应用于各种场景,例如:

  1. 虚拟机部署:可以使用模板参数来定义虚拟机的配置,包括CPU、内存、存储等参数。这样可以通过修改模板参数来快速创建和部署不同配置的虚拟机。
  2. 容器编排:在容器编排平台中,可以使用模板参数来定义容器的配置,包括镜像、端口、环境变量等参数。这样可以通过修改模板参数来快速创建和部署不同配置的容器。
  3. 数据库管理:在数据库管理系统中,可以使用模板参数来定义数据库的结构和配置,包括表、索引、触发器等参数。这样可以通过修改模板参数来快速创建和管理不同类型的数据库。

腾讯云提供了一系列与模板参数相关的产品和服务,包括:

  1. 云服务器(CVM):腾讯云的云服务器产品支持自定义配置,可以通过模板参数来定义云服务器的配置,包括CPU、内存、存储等参数。详细信息请参考:腾讯云云服务器
  2. 云容器实例(CCI):腾讯云的云容器实例产品支持使用模板参数来定义容器的配置,包括镜像、端口、环境变量等参数。详细信息请参考:腾讯云云容器实例
  3. 云数据库MySQL版:腾讯云的云数据库MySQL版支持使用模板参数来定义数据库的结构和配置,包括表、索引、触发器等参数。详细信息请参考:腾讯云云数据库MySQL版

通过使用腾讯云的相关产品,您可以灵活地使用模板参数来满足不同场景下的需求,并快速部署和管理云计算资源。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

1分57秒

021.func函数作为参数

6分17秒

210-尚硅谷-Scala核心编程-作为参数的函数.avi

16分17秒

golang教程 go语言基础 55 函数作为参数传递 学习猿地

7分14秒

12. 尚硅谷_佟刚_SpringMVC_使用POJO作为参数.avi

6分11秒

13. 尚硅谷_佟刚_SpringMVC_使用Servlet原生API作为参数.avi

4分34秒

056_尚硅谷_Scala_函数式编程(三)_函数高级(二)_高阶函数(二)_函数作为参数传递

18分20秒

73_尚硅谷_大数据Spring_NamedParameterJdbcTemplate 具名参数的Jdbc模板类.avi

4分32秒

072.go切片的clear和max和min

5分58秒

vue3-vitechat:基于vue3.x+elementPlus实战开发网页聊天系统

6分33秒

048.go的空接口

8分9秒

066.go切片添加元素

1分30秒

基于强化学习协助机器人系统在多个操纵器之间负载均衡。

领券